Qortbawi denies through LBCI receiving Syrian arrest warrants

Justice Minister Shakib Qortbawi told LBCI on Wednesday that the Lebanese Judiciary has not yet received any Syrian arrest warrants which were declared on Tuesday evening, against former PM Saad Hariri, MP Okab Sakr and the Free Syrian Army official Loay Mokdad.                  

However, on Tuesday evening, reports stated that the Interpol bureau at the Lebanese ISF received online arrest warrants from the Syrian judicial authorities against Hariri, MP Okab Sakr and FSA spokesman Luay Mokdad. All three are accused of arming Syrian rebels.
